## Runbook: Pricing Experiment (GateFare)

Heads up — the GateFare ticket-pricing experiment is live for about 20% of buyers. If someone reports a price that looks "wrong," check whether they're in the test cohort before escalating; most cases are just the dynamic-rate variant doing its thing. Refunds follow the normal flow either way. If you need to confirm cohort behavior, compare what the user saw against the experiment's current configuration values, shown here.

config for tagaf-bawif:
[norok]
host = norok.ordinworks.local
user = norok_svc
database = norok_prod

**Key Ceremony Checklist — Item 7: Verify Driftpane build**

Before signing, open the ceremony artifact in Driftpane, our large-file diff viewer, and confirm the release binary matches the attested build byte-for-byte. Any divergence halts the ceremony. If Driftpane's sealed comparison index is unavailable, the officiant restores it from the offline bundle. The restore requires the recovery passphrase, recorded immediately below for the ceremony log.

strongbox words: druvan-lamys-eliius-jorax-istox-soreth-ulays-gilix-ralix-oliiel-norwyn-casvan-praius

## Deployment

Textgate's encoding sniffer runs as a sidecar next to the upload service. Deploy both together; the sniffer inspects the first 64 KB of each uploaded text file and tags it before storage. Mismatched tags block ingestion, so keep the confidence threshold sane. The sidecar reads its runtime settings from the values below.

deployment values, yafop-fahap:
[lamwyn]
team = silath
access_code = ac_166fb2
host = lamwyn.orvexgrid.example
port = 9300
owner = pelael.praius
peer = istiel.zarqeldyn.corp